WebPut a path animation then click on the "Add Animation" on the Animation tab and choose Spin. Now the object will have 2 animations. Or if you want it to spin after the path animation ends just set the delay to the duration of path animation. Thanks for the reply! I just can't seem to find that "Add Animation" button. This way, you can specify exactly where and how … Web22 de mar. de 2016 · Select a path to edit, then choose ANIMATIONS>Effect Options>Edit Points. Click and hold on the end point until you get a diamond-shaped cursor, then drop the end point on intersecting guidelines where it's supposed to end. It's more accurate if you're zoomed in while doing the final placement. the good land milwaukee
